ParityScope polls competitor booking engines nightly to compare published rates for the Hollowbrook Inns portfolio. It runs under the `svc-parityscope` account, which has read-only access to the RateVault cache and write access to the discrepancy queue. Do not reuse this account for ad-hoc scripts; provision a separate identity instead. Rotation happens quarterly, and stale keys are revoked automatically after thirty days of inactivity. The current key for the RateVault ingestion endpoint is listed below.

gateway credential: zpat7_qvjf4gF

## Welcome to the Parsnip Platform team!

Quick note on dependencies: everything is pinned, exact versions only, no ranges. Our lockfile is the source of truth, and CI will reject any float. If you need a bump, open a small PR with just that change so it's easy to review. Pinned deps are pulled from our private registry, which needs an auth token at install time. Drop this line into your local env file before running the installer:

sealed setting: VAULT_KEY29=d204df291b03523ba6280623e36c4

# RouteFair driver-assignment heuristic configuration.
# The weights below control how Dispatchly balances driver proximity against
# acceptance history. Do not change FAIRNESS_DECAY without re-running the
# Marlow Depot simulation suite; small changes cascade into starvation for
# low-volume zones. HEURISTIC_SEED must stay fixed across replicas or
# assignments will flap between workers. The scoring service also requires an
# auth credential to fetch zone maps. The next line sets that secret.

secret setting of tajof-bahif: COURIER_KEY3=65d

Ticket: Missed pick-up — antique mantel clock bound for Verlin & Strade Horology. The driver arrived at Copperfield Annex at the scheduled window, but the clock had already been moved to the rear receiving room and no one answered the bell. The piece is fragile, fully insured, and packed in a braced crate marked by the Meldrow Auction House team. Please reschedule for tomorrow morning and brief the driver carefully. The hand-over instruction for the courier follows below.

drop instructions, hahip-badug: the quenox ralath courier leaves the kaseth fraiel rusiel tameth belys istdor ralion giliel ledger at gate 7830 under passcode 165413